Leo Fender's Telecaster -- At the City of Fullerton Museum
Telecaster Exhibit at the Leo Fender Gallery in the City of Fullerton Museum
“Solid Design: Leo Fender’s Telecaster” will showcase this instrument, the first commercially successful solidbody electric guitar, an instrument that changed music history. Numerous examples from the early years will be on display. There will also be a noticeable celebrity component in the images and presentation, including Telecasters once owned by stars. The exhibit points to players such as George Harrison, Bruce Springsteen, Tom Petty, Roy Buchanan, James Burton, Don Rich, and Mike Bloomfield.
